1. A pillow-tote bag device for use as a pillow and a tote comprising:

  • a pillow panel;

    a pocket panel integral with said pillow panel;

    a central casing extending across a width of said panels;

    a generally rigid spine member received in said casing to provide a non-sagging configuration for said bag device;

    an air mask carried by said pillow panel including an air opening formed in said pillow panel for breathing;

    bifurcated pillow means carried by said pillow panel generally overlying said air mask;

    said bifurcated pillow means including two separable generally rectangular pillow cushions carried on adjacent sides of said air mask having juxtaposed edges which are separable to provide access to said air mask for breathing and being closable to cover said air mask;

    closure means carried by said juxtaposed edges for closing said separable pillow cushions along a length of said edges to form a head cradle sling connecting said pillow cushions together and resisting separation thereof to provide a continuous unitary head support for supporting a back head portion of a person lying in a supine position; and

    said closure means being openable to separate said juxtaposed edges of said two pillow cushions along their length for providing access to said air mask when said person is lying in a prone position with his face supported on said bifurcated pillow means.
